JUGGERNAUT

image
	              Wood       Stone
	              --------------------
  Armor Class:    6          0
  Hit Dice:       25         30
  Move:           120' (40)  90' (30')
  Attacks:        1 crush    1 crush
  Damage:         8-80       10-100
  No. Appearing:  0 (1)      0 (1)
  Save As:        Special    Special
  Morale:         12         12
  Treasure Type:  G          M & N
  Alignment:      Neutral    Neutral
  XP Value:

Juggernauts are huge magical machines. They look like houses, pyramids or statues mounted on great rollers. They are magically animated and have some awareness of their surroundings, allowing them to hunt and kill. They are made of wood or stones. Juggernauts are very maneuverable. They can stop, back up or turn in one round, allowing them to attack creatures in front, behind, or alongside in the same round. They attack by rolling over the victim with their huge wheels. These rollers are 30' wide, making it possible for juggernauts to attack more than one target in their path. If there is only one target in a given direction, the attack is made normally. If there are two or more targets in the path, each target is first allowed to save vs. Dragon Breath. Targets that make their saving throw have managed to get out of the path of the juggernaut. Those that fail to save will be hit by the Juggernaut if it rolls its "to hit" number against that target. A separate roll is made for each target.

All juggernauts have the following immunities in common: all non-magical missile fire; sleep, charm, and hold spells; and poison.

WOOD JUGGERNAUT: This type of juggernaut normally appears as a large wooden building on rollers. It is 20 to 30 high. It saves vs. everything, except magical fire, at 5 or better. A wooden juggernaut will fail its saving throw vs. any type of magical fire attack.

STONE JUGGERNAUT: These appear as small pyramids or huge statues on rollers. They stand 40' to 5 0 high. They may only be damaged by magic weapons or spells. All saving throws are made at 4 or better. Stone juggernauts can crush small buildings, even those made of stone.

A juggernaut carries its treasure inside it. This treasure may only be found after the juggernaut is dead.
